Procedural Posture

Notice of Motion / Ruling on Application for Joinder and Setting Aside Judgment

  1. 1 Whether the Interested Party should be enjoined as a defendant in the suit.
  2. 2 Whether the judgment delivered on 28th September 2017 should be set aside to allow the Interested Party to participate in the proceedings.
  3. 3 Whether the Interested Party has demonstrated a direct interest in the subject matter of the suit.

Ratio Decidendi

The court found that the Interested Party, Sadia Ali Huka, demonstrated a direct and substantial interest in the subject matter of the suit, namely UNS COMMERCIAL PLOT NO. D. ISIOLO TOWN, as she was the registered allottee since 1997. The omission of the Interested Party from the original proceedings, despite her ownership, resulted in a judgment that adversely affected her property rights without affording her an opportunity to be heard, contrary to the principles of natural justice and fair hearing enshrined in Article 50(1) of the Constitution. Court Disposition

Application allowed; judgment set aside; Interested Party enjoined as defendant; suit to proceed de novo.

Orders

  • Stay of execution/decree of the judgment delivered on 28.9.2017 and all subsequent or consequential orders.
  • Judgment delivered on 28.9.2017, the decree thereof and all consequential orders set aside.
